Greetings! Trump backs down. So says this Wall Street Journal editorial with an on-the-nose headline: Trump Stages an Iran Retreat. While the editors applaud him for damaging the country’s nuclear program, they nonetheless conclude, “(t)here’s no denying that Mr. Trump is retreating from his main goals as political pressure has built at home and finishing the job requires greater military risk”…I’m generally not a fan of Dana White, the Trump-loving entrepreneur and UFC CEO, but I give him credit for name-checking his fighter Josh Hokit for calling Michelle Obama “a man” Sunday night. “I’m completely against saying nasty and false things about people’s families,” White wrote in a text message to Time magazine. “Everyone knows my position on free speech but I hate that kind of nonsense.” Worth noting: Joe Rogan, who was interviewing Hokit when he dropped the slur, didn’t “address” the fighter’s remarks, according to Time…All eyes are on ABC’s “The View” today where VP JD Vance drops in to flog his new book Communion. It’s something of a special occasion because conservatives virtually never get the spotlight on the morning yakfest. A NewsBusters analysis found that only two conservatives appeared on the program compared to 128 liberals in 2025.
